feat: docker-compose for production frontend (#664)

* docker-compose for production frontend

* fix: Remove external Redis port mapping for Coolify compatibility

Redis should only be accessible within the internal Docker network in Coolify deployments to avoid port conflicts with other applications.

* fix: Remove external port mapping for web service in Coolify

Coolify handles port exposure through its proxy (Traefik), so services should not expose ports directly in the docker-compose file.
